Test scores

IAR + ISA 2024-25 . % Proficient (Levels 4-5)
English Language Arts
26.5%
IL avg 51.0% . +6.1pp since 2023
Math
4.4%
IL avg 37.9% . +0.9pp since 2023

What this means: On the IAR + ISA, Illinois's statewide test, about 27 of every 100 students at this school read and write at grade level and about 4 of 100 do math at grade level. Across all Illinois schools, those numbers are about 51 and 38. Reading and writing scores are up about 6 points since 2023, while math scores have held steady.

About Lorenzo R Smith Elem School

Lorenzo R Smith Elem School operates as a close-knit primary school in Pembroke Township, Illinois, one of the schools within Pembroke CCSD 259. Current enrollment sits at 193 students spanning grades pre-K through 8. That puts it 49% leaner than the typical public school in Illinois, which averages around 381 students.

Lorenzo R Smith Elem School sits inside Pembroke CCSD 259, the local public-school operator responsible for the campus.

On the student-mix side, Lorenzo R Smith Elem School records that the most-represented group is Black (46%), with the rest of the student body spread across multiple groups. The remainder comes out to 39% Hispanic, 8% White, 7% multiracial. That is visibly more Black than the county at large, where the share is closer to 14%.

On the income-and-resources front, The school employs 15 full-time-equivalent teachers, for a student-teacher ratio near 12.9:1. Statewide, the average ratio sits near 13.9:1, putting Lorenzo R Smith Elem School tighter than the state norm the norm. Roughly 92% of students at Lorenzo R Smith Elem School qualify for free or reduced-price lunch, a number frequently used as a low-income enrollment indicator. By comparison, Kankakee County runs at roughly 61%, so the school's eligibility rate is higher than the surrounding baseline.

With demographic context factored in, Lorenzo R Smith Elem School sits in the middle band of the BeatsExpectations distribution. Schools with this campus's student mix typically land near 18.6%; this one delivers 19.8%.

Across the wider county, ACS estimates for Kankakee County put the typical household earns roughly $71,281 per year, about 21%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and census figures put the poverty rate at about 9%. Lorenzo R Smith Elem School is one of 44 public schools in Kankakee County (combined enrollment of about 16,499 students).

Nearest neighbor: St Anne Elem School, around 6.9 miles off. 8 of the 8 nearest public schools sit inside a ten-mile radius, suggesting a relatively low-density school footprint. Ranking that nearby cluster on reported proficiency puts Lorenzo R Smith Elem School at 5th of 5; the average score across the group is 32.2%.

Geographically, the school is in a countryside area.

Five-year trend. Lorenzo R Smith Elem School's enrollment has remained close to its prior level since 2018, when it stood at 189 (now 193). Over the same period, the Black share declined from 80% to 46%. Class-load math has loosened: from 11.8:1 in 2018 to 12.9:1 in 2025.
